Is it worth keeping low IV Pokémon?
Absolutely not - for your defenders and enemy gym attacking team, high IVs are much more important. This is where having a high CP is important - the difference between a maxed out Dragonite with 0% IVs and 100% IVs is 3,141 and 3,581 respectively. Should I purify a 3 star Shadow Pokémon?
While the obvious thing to do when catching a Shadow Pokemon is to purify it, purification is not required and players can choose to keep their Shadow Pokemon.Is purifying Pokémon worth it?
Purifying a Shadow Pokémon will improve their appraisal and reduce the amount of Stardust and Candy required for them to Power Up, Evolve, or learn a new attack. When Purified, a Shadow Pokémon will forget Frustration and learn Return, a Charged Attack that's exclusive to Purified Pokémon.Should I keep Xs Pokémon?

Should I leave Pokemon at gyms?
You earn free PokéCoins for keeping your Pokémon on Gyms. The longer the Pokémon stay on the Gym, the more PokéCoins you earn. Be sure to give your Pokémon treats often to keep them on the Gym and maximize the PokéCoins you'll earn (up to the maximum bonus amount for the day).What Shadow Pokémon should I keep?
